ageful

 - 1 dictionary result
Main Entry:  ageful
Part of Speech:  adj
Definition:  old or limited in duration, a euphemistic term; the opposite of ageless
Example:  Her eyes revealed an ageful wisdom.
Etymology:  likely an analogy to youthful
